If you don’t want to solder or worry about future failure, you can bypass the volume control pod entirely. This turns the T3 into a powered speaker system that requires an external preamp or DAC with volume control.

Creative does not sell the volume pod as a standalone spare part. You have two options:
Replacing the volume control on the Creative GigaWorks T3 is a straightforward repair that can save a high-quality audio system from the landfill. While finding exact replacement parts can be challenging due to the unit's age, standard electronic components can be adapted to restore functionality. Rotate the volume knob back and forth fully 30 to 40 times. This scrubs the oxidation off the internal carbon tracks.
